What is a preposition of time?
Back
A preposition of time is a word that shows the relationship between a noun or pronoun and a specific time period.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
When do we use 'in' for time?
Back
We use 'in' for months, years, centuries, and long periods of time (e.g., in July, in 2023, in the 20th century).
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
When do we use 'on' for time?
Back
We use 'on' for days and dates (e.g., on Monday, on Christmas Day, on July 4th).
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
When do we use 'at' for time?
Back
We use 'at' for precise times (e.g., at 5 PM, at noon, at midnight).
